Finance Review Summary — Warranty Costs

Quick heads-up as you settle in: warranty spend on the Meridex V2 pump line ran about 40% over plan this quarter. Root cause looks like a faulty seal batch from our Draventon plant, and field replacements in the Kellsworth region have been pricier than modelled. Provisions have been topped up, but margins on the whole Meridex family are now under review. We've captured the fallout in next quarter's forecast already. The confidential note on our forward business plans follows directly below.

board note of hawep-tahag: The steering committee signed off on a budget of $426.4 million for Project Raliel.

Quick heads-up on Pinwheel UI versioning: we cut a minor release every sprint, and anything touching component props needs a changeset file in the PR. No changeset, no merge — the bot will nag you. Majors are rare and go through the design council first. The full policy, with examples of what counts as breaking, lives on the internal page below.

wiki page, bahip-yahip: https://grafana.qirvanlabs.corp/browse/display/projects/cc3a1b9dbfc9

Ticket: Postmortem sign-off required — stale-cache incident on Brindlehook checkout. Root cause: the invalidation worker silently dropped messages when the Fennel queue hit its retention limit, so price entries served stale for six hours. Fix adds dead-letter alerting and a TTL ceiling of 15 minutes on price keys. Review scope: the attached patch plus the runbook update. Please confirm the remediation items match the timeline and that no action items were dropped. Sign-off must come from the reviewer listed below.

approver of hahog-hahap = Ulaath Praael

### Step 4: ORM Layer Extraction

Before touching the Millbrake legacy ORM, snapshot the schema and verify no raw SQL bypasses the audit hooks. Refactor one entity at a time; keep parameterized queries and confirm the injection test suite passes after each merge. The full security sign-off checklist is maintained on the internal page.

operations page: https://gitlab.qirvansys.corp/pages/dash/projects/42db8b449d30